About this concert
Hamish McKeich Conductor Russel Walder Oboe The finale of the 2019 Shed Series presents a programme of light, relaxing music to entertain as we head towards the end of the year. Grammy Award and Pulitzer Prize-winning composer John Luther Adams' Become River is a beautiful and meditative piece of music inspired by the natural world and is part of a trilogy of works including Become Ocean and Become Desert. Derek Bermel's Canzonas Americanas conjures up the North American continent with elements of Native American blues, rock, funk and other inspirations, including American music giant Aaron Copland. French composer Darius Milhaud will take the audience to Brazil with Saudades do Brasil, a mesmerising musical journey through the sights and sounds of Rio de Janeiro.
